Ray and I went for a walk down Lockwood and stumbled across the Little Econolockahatchee River (people around here call it the Little Econ).  It was amazing.  The color is an amber color.  I have never seen that color in a river before.  It's called a blackwater river and it's from the tannins from decaying vegetation in the water.  The banks are all white sand too.  So different from what we are used to!
